High School Counselor

$68,024–$124,263 year

On-siteSmiths Station, Alabama, United States

Full TimeEntry LevelMasters Degree

Job Summary

Implement the high school counseling and guidance program curriculum while guiding individual and group students through educational and career planning. Consult with teachers, parents, and staff to address student needs, refer cases to specialists, and assist in course selection and standardized test interpretation. Plan and evaluate the guidance program, organize career days, and arrange tutoring or summer school work. Maintain student records with confidentiality, supervise college and scholarship applications, and advise administrators on discipline matters. Remain available for counseling on personal, family, and emotional issues, and provide in-service training to faculty. Work a twelve-month contract (240 days) with a salary based on the board-approved schedule.

Required Qualifications

  • Must comply with all employment criteria legally established by the Lee County Board of Education.
  • Possession of a valid Alabama professional educator certificate (Class A) in school counseling.
  • A minimum of 3 years successful teaching experience.
  • Demonstrated aptitude for successful completion of the assigned task.
  • Background Check Required: (HB 402 ACT 99-361 Alabama Legislature) Upon offer of employment, employees will be required to submit legible fingerprints for a background review by the Alabama Bureau of Investigation and the Federal Bureau of Investigation.
  • FLSA Status: Exempt
